Security Considerations for Managing Blockchain Addresses

Effective management of blockchain addresses is critical to maintaining the security and integrity of digital asset transactions.

Address privacy must be safeguarded through strategies that minimize address reuse, reducing exposure to correlation attacks.

Proper handling prevents linking transactions and preserves user anonymity, ensuring freedom from surveillance and unauthorized data aggregation.
